vue项目.eslintrc格式化

橙三吉。 提交于 2019-12-05 03:17:31

场景:.eslintrc非常的严谨,但是严格总是好的,能写出好的代码。如何格式化呢?写好的代码 如何一键 变成符合.eslintrc规范的代码呢???

 

比如 双引号变单引号    去掉分号等等。

 

解决办法

在根项目中新增  .prettierrc 文件 

{
  "semi": false,
  "singleQuote": true
}
semi 是 不要后面的分号
singleQuote 双引号 变 单引号然后再编辑器中按 ctrl+alt+l  就可以了。如果还遇到检测不通过的话。报错信息会提示那个有问题  直接 修改eslintrc配置文件比如:  space-before-function-paren :0  就是说明不检测这一项。只需要在rules中添加就行。
module.exports = {
  root: true,
  env: {
    node: true
  },
  'extends': [
    'plugin:vue/essential',
    '@vue/standard'
  ],
  rules: {
    'no-console': process.env.NODE_ENV === 'production' ? 'error' : 'off',
    'no-debugger': process.env.NODE_ENV === 'production' ? 'error' : 'off',
    'space-before-function-paren': 0
  },
  parserOptions: {
    parser: 'babel-eslint'
  }
}

 

建议还是关闭语法检验吧!!!!!!太几把气人了
易学教程内所有资源均来自网络或用户发布的内容,如有违反法律规定的内容欢迎反馈
该文章没有解决你所遇到的问题?点击提问,说说你的问题,让更多的人一起探讨吧!